logo

Output 23430125f7cd00065c03413b07d7c470c466f5f170b41c02c6adc17612708231:0

value
2596043720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 984897bdc27893deb7abd1911e481eae59fb8cec OP_EQUALVERIFY OP_CHECKSIG
address
1EtCfzRwKGQiYmn8RExorDLW4CK6xfZK57
transaction
23430125f7cd00065c03413b07d7c470c466f5f170b41c02c6adc17612708231